# Break-glass access: consent banner rollout (Lantermill)

Hey support folks — quick notes. The new consent banner is rolling out region by region, and occasionally a misconfigured variant blocks the whole page. If a customer is hard-stuck and the flag dashboard is unreachable, you can use break-glass access to force-disable the banner for their tenant. Use it sparingly; every use pings the privacy team and gets reviewed Monday. The break-glass console will prompt you for the recovery passphrase, which is:

vault phrase of fafop-hahop = ralys-kasion-normir-belix-silys-fendor

Handover — facilities desk, re: Studio 4 (training video recording). Darl has finished the acoustic panel install, so the room is back in service from Monday. Bookings go through the shared calendar as before; max two-hour slots. The camera rig stays locked to the wall mount — don't let anyone wheel it out. Cleaning crew needs access Thursday evening; give them the door code below.

turnstile pass: bdg-YEOZLM-79341408

Handover note — Pellwick upload service, encoding detection. Current logic sniffs the first 8 KB of each uploaded text file: BOM check first, then a UTF-8 validity pass, then a fallback heuristic scoring Latin-1 versus Windows-1252. Known gap: short files with mixed CJK content sometimes misclassify as Latin-1; a confidence threshold fix is half-done on the feature branch. Tests live in the detection suite; please review the new fixtures carefully. Questions on the heuristic should go to the engineer named below.

account owner for hahig-fahag: Pelael Istax Novys

Ticket ENG-2093 for the weekly sync: the InkSwift PDF invoice renderer stopped producing output Tuesday because its credential for the internal asset-fetch service expired. Invoices queued but did not render; no data loss. We rotated the credential Wednesday morning and replayed the queue — all 1,842 invoices rendered successfully. Action item: add expiry alerting so this doesn't recur. For reference during the sync, the newly issued key the renderer now uses is recorded here.

service key, faweg-yajop: qvz2-qn